Due to the lack of options on the right flank, Inter Milan coach Simone Inzaghi could entrust Davide Frattesi with an unfamiliar role.

The Nerazzurri will host Udinese at the Giuseppe Meazza this Saturday, but the identity of the right wingback remains unclear.

Denzel Dumfries is the ultimate first choice on the right flank, but has sustained a knock last weekend against Napoli.

In the summer, Juan Cuadrado arrived to act as an understudy for the Dutchman. However, the former Juventus man only just returned from a long injury layoff. Therefore, the 35-year-old isn’t yet ready to start a match despite making second-half cameos recently.

Finally, the versatile Matteo Darmian has been deputizing on the wing recently, but has also been covering at the back for the injured Benjamin Pavard. Therefore, the Italian international could use some rest with tough clashes against Real Sociedad and Lazio coming up.

Therefore, La Gazzetta dello Sport via FcInterNews believes Inzaghi is now considering playing Frattesi at right wingback.

Inter Milan Coach Simone Inzaghi Considers Davide Frattesi A Candidate For Right Wingback Role

The 24-year-old joined the club in the summer, but despite some encouraging displays, he hasn’t been able to lock himself a starting spot in the middle of the park.

However, the Nerazzurri manager could shift the former Sassuolo man to the flank against Udinese.

As the report explains, this wouldn’t be the first time Inzaghi fields a player in an unconventional role. The list includes transforming Hakan Calhanoglu to a Regista, deploying Carlos Augusto in defense and playing Marcus Thuram as a centre-forward.

Nevertheless, the source still considers Darmian the favorite to start in this role despite Frattesi’s emerging candidacy.
